Immigrants from South Africa vs Soviet Union Median Family Income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 233,253,527 people shows a weak neg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from South Africa and median family income in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.228 and weighted average of $116,286.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 43,509,630 people shows a poor positive correlation between the proportion of Soviet Union and median family income in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.190 and weighted average of $119,262, a difference of 2.6%.
